Rangeworthy Court HotelRangeworthy Court Hotel is set in its own beautiful surroundings between Bristol and the Cotswolds. Once the home, in the 17th Century, of The Lord Chief Justice of England, it's now the most relaxing country hotel.

The hotel is an ideal base for touring this region of the West Country, with many attractions for tourists, including The Cotswold Hills, the cities of Bristol and Bath, the Cathedral City of Wells, Cheddar Gorge and Wookey Hole Caves. Various large and international events take place in the region, including The Badminton Horse Trials, the Cheltenham Gold Cup, Bristol International Balloon Fiesta, major golf tournaments at St. Pierre, Chepstow and Celtic Manor Resort, Newport, which will be hosting the Ryder Cup in October 2010.
